This study provides electrochemical and LCEC determination for three of the most abundant and most important isoflavones, Biochanin A, formononetin, and genistein. Cyclic voltammetry and pH-potential diagrams show that the isoflavones undergo pH-dependent irreversible oxidations. The LCEC determination of the isoflavones has been optimized for mobile phase composition and detection potential. Sub-nanogram detection limits have been achieved.
